Las Vegas Tropicana Resort Makes Southbeach Renovation Comeback

FrankieTeaseFoto of Ness at Tropicana Vegas The Las Vegas Tropicana Resort & Casino has changed hands many times, but that hasn't slowed its popularity. Located at the intersections of Las Vegas Boulevard and Tropicana, it holds one of the most densely populated hotel intersection corners in the world. It also holds many points of curiosity for Vintage Vegas lovers and new visitors alike. Since 1957 it has seen many famous films shot on-site including the ever popular Viva Las Vegas with Ann Margaret and Elvis Presley, and The Godfather II . It has never veered very far from its original Cuban theme, and has most recently been bought and remodel by Alex Yemenidjian's Armenco Holdings (2009).  The $165 Million South Beach style remodel was reported to be a three-phase job from 2009-2011. Rita Rudner Remains Vegas Stand-Up Champ after 50

Rita Rudner (58) Courtesy of lifeafter50.com  The longest running, most-successful one person comedy show in the history of Las Vegas is Rita Rudner. Having sold over 50 million tickets to her shows, she's doing something right. Creating believable, intrinsic, observational humor, Rita has entertained audiences in droves and shows no signs of slowing. Unlike a lot of comedians today, she hasn't come through SNL or Comedy Central. Crediting Woody Allen and Jack Benny as her inspirations, she has a biting wit and sarcasm spoken in a warm friendly tone. But Rudner didn't get her show biz start in comedy. Once a New York Broadway dancer, she saw how short-lived their careers were and made the move at age 25 to 'learning to talk'. She encourages people to be realistic and not always follow their dreams now. "Is your dream your nightmare? Be realistic" she quipped in a Conn TV interview.
